Session: 2026-04-24 13:14:42 UTC
- Session Key: agent:main:telegram:direct:8386527252
- Session ID: cbd8b4bd-8bfa-463b-be5e-8cac9d0368d2
- Source: telegram
Conversation Summary
assistant: He's been active in the last 5 minutes — writing dashboard code. But the output you pasted is clearly a looping generation. Let me check if there's an active Socrates session I can kill.
user: Conversation info (untrusted metadata):
{
"chat_id": "telegram:8386527252",
"message_id": "5590",
"sender_id": "8386527252",
"sender": "Matt",
"timestamp": "Fri 2026-04-24 03:16 UTC"
}
Sender (untrusted metadata):
{
"label": "Matt (8386527252)",
"id": "8386527252",
"name": "Matt",
"username": "Hoffmann_Matthew"
}
Socrates looking unhinged again-
I see what's happening — I have a bunch of "assorted" and "hardened" pieces of the work scattered around the content dashboard, all the events, etc.
I just got an alert on a different topic. Then I went back and looked at it, and that's where I was able to get the rest of the story. That makes sense — I was very much on the high-level perspective that I was looking for a much more robust set of 2D content for the current view of the project. It shows a different view of the project in a different light — it allows us to look back in time to see the current state of the project in a different light — it allows us to look at the current state of the project with a different view of the current state of the project. That means there will be a lot of moving parts in the project — the project is very much in the process of being able to do the work of the project — the project has been working in a much more robust way, which allows for a more robust view of the project in a more robust way.
For the project
The project is based on an existing project that is currently in the process of being built for the current view of the project in a way that is now in the process of being used in the project — which makes the project more robust and more in line with the project in a more robust way, and that makes it easier to use in the time of the current view. I want to make sure I'm working on the right project.
So I'm looking at this project — it's a project — it's looking at something like this project in a more robust way to understand the overall project in a more robust way to understand the overall project in a more robust way to understand the overall project in a more robust way to understand the overall project in a more robust way to understand the overall project in a more robust way.
I want to make sure I'm working on the right project — it's a project that is very much in the process of being worked on.
It makes it easier to understand the overall project in a more robust way to understand the overall project in a more robust way to understand the overall project in a more robust way to make the overall project more robust. The overall project in a more robust way to understand the overall project is in a more robust way to understand the overall project — it is the project in a more robust way to make the overall project more — it's very much in the process of being worked on. The user wants to do a search of their own, which is not a specific feature of the project, but to make the user — which is very much in the much more robust and the overall project, which is very similar in a more robust way to understand the overall — making the overall very much more robust. I want to do a search and I want to find a match for a more detailed and in-depth overview of the project in a way that is being worked on."
"So I should be able to look at how I got the detailed overview of the project in an effort to see if I can find the overview of the work I did for the project. In order to do this in the project that I've done so far I will be working on the project more in the next step of the project where I'm looking at the overall goal of the project and that will be the project I'm working on at the end of the project as well as being involved in the project as it is to be developed to look at how I did in an effort to look for my work in a more detailed look at what I did. I am looking at how I got there that would be helpful as well as an in the end of the project where to be able to look for the overall project to be the overall goal of the overall goal of the overall goal of the overall goal of the overall project in order to look for the overall goal of the overall goal of the overall goal of the overall project in order to look at what
assistant: Yes, he's fully looping. Let me quarantine him immediately.
assistant: Socrates has been re-quarantined. Third incident in 48 hours.
The looping output you received is his verbatim — 100+ repetitions of "the project in a more robust way to understand the overall project" with recursive self-reference and zero actionable content. Classic generative degradation. He's been writing files in the last 5 minutes (memory/.dreams/, dashboard/router.py) but clearly not in a coherent state.
What I found:
- He was building dashboard code, but his memory shows he's been running in circles since your 03:09 UTC handoff
- His last "working" state was auth unification (complete), but he never landed the dashboard wiring despite having clear paths
Current quarantine status:
- ✅ QUARANTINE-2026-04-24.md posted in his workspace
- ✅ Marker appended to SOUL.md
- ✅ All tasks ON HOLD
The pattern is now clear: Socrates loops when:
1. Context gets heavy (multi-domain projects)
2. It's late/early hours (degradation on kimi-k2.5:cloud)
3. He's recovering from a previous loop (reinforcement)
Options:
1. Keep him quarantined indefinitely — route backend work elsewhere (you, me with guidance, or a fresh Socrates session on a different model)
2. Attempt recovery — clear his session, have him acknowledge quarantine, provide minimal context, see if he stabilizes
3. Retire the agent — spin up a new backend agent with different constraints (smaller context windows, explicit turn limits)
Your call, sir. This is becoming a reliability issue.
user: Conversation info (untrusted metadata):
{
"chat_id": "telegram:8386527252",
"message_id": "5618",
"sender_id": "8386527252",
"sender": "Matt",
"timestamp": "Fri 2026-04-24 12:19 UTC"
}
Sender (untrusted metadata):
{
"label": "Matt (8386527252)",
"id": "8386527252",
"name": "Matt",
"username": "Hoffmann_Matthew"
}
Investigate Action items: Fix wiki frontmatter on openclaw-features-audit.md,
As well as the broken wiki link
assistant: Let me find and fix those issues.
assistant: I see the issues. The file is missing proper wiki frontmatter and the "Related" section at the bottom has a broken wiki link format. Let me check what the wiki expects for frontmatter and fix both issues.
assistant: I see. The wiki doesn't use YAML frontmatter - it uses a different pattern. Looking at the file, the issues are:
- Missing proper wiki frontmatter - The file starts directly with a header instead of the expected wiki metadata format
- Broken wiki link at the bottom - The
<!-- openclaw:wiki:related:start -->section says "No related pages yet" but should have proper wiki links
Let me check what the proper wiki format should be by looking at other wiki pages:
assistant: Now I see the pattern. The sources use YAML frontmatter with pageType, id, title, etc. Let me check if entities should have similar frontmatter:
assistant: Now I understand the wiki format. The file needs:
1. YAML frontmatter with pageType: entity, id, title, etc.
2. The Related section at the bottom should use proper wiki link format
Let me fix both issues:
assistant: Both issues fixed:
- ✅ Added proper wiki frontmatter —
pageType: entity,id,title,createdAt,updatedAt,status - ✅ Fixed the Related section — Now links to actual wiki pages (
/main/WIKI.md,/main/AGENTS.md) instead of "No related pages yet"
The file now follows the same format as the source pages in the wiki.
assistant: ⚠️ Weather update: Rain likely this afternoon in Green Bay (86% noon, 80% 3pm), then clearing. Currently 60°F overcast, 93% humidity, 11mph wind. Tomorrow clear.
user: Conversation info (untrusted metadata):
{
"chat_id": "telegram:8386527252",
"message_id": "5627",
"sender_id": "8386527252",
"sender": "Matt",
"timestamp": "Fri 2026-04-24 13:03 UTC"
}
Sender (untrusted metadata):
{
"label": "Matt (8386527252)",
"id": "8386527252",
"name": "Matt",
"username": "Hoffmann_Matthew"
}
Time to try a new cloud model. Who here is running minimax 2.7?
assistant: I don't have direct visibility into which cloud models are available in your OpenClaw deployment. Let me check what's configured.
assistant: Based on my knowledge, MiniMax 2.7 (also known as abab 6.5 or MiniMax-Text-01) is a Chinese LLM from MiniMax. It's available through some API providers but is not a standard Ollama model.
The question is: Where would you run it?
| Option | Feasibility |
|---|---|
| Ollama (local) | ❌ Not available — MiniMax is API-only, not open weights |
| Ollama Pro (cloud) | ❓ Unlikely — they focus on open-source models |
| OpenRouter | ✅ Yes — openrouter/minimax/minimax-01 |
| Direct MiniMax API | ✅ Yes — minimax.chat API |
To use MiniMax 2.7 in OpenClaw, you'd need to:
- Add an OpenRouter or MiniMax API key to your OpenClaw config
- Configure a new model entry pointing to the API endpoint
Do you have:
- An OpenRouter API key?
- A MiniMax API key directly?
- Or were you thinking of a different integration?
If you want to try it, I can help configure OpenClaw to route specific agents (or tasks) to MiniMax via OpenRouter. But it'll be cloud-dependent — no local option for this one.